La Vie En Rose

Although their vast popularity is quite recent, rosé is probably the oldest known type of wine, as in early wine making (think Ancient Greece and Rome) both red and white wine grapes were often pressed soon after harvesting, with very little maceration time, creating a juice that was only lightly pigmented.
